Transform your approach to parenting and nurture your child's unique journey with wisdom from Jennie Hayes. In this heartfelt conversation, Jennie navigates us through the delicate landscape of parenting styles, emphasizing a shift from authoritarian to authoritative methods. She advocates for a parenting paradigm that celebrates each child's individuality, fostering a home where growth and guidance go hand-in-hand with respect and empathy. Prepare for a deep dive into the essence of relational parenting and witness the unraveling of generational patterns that may be hindering your family's harmony.

Teenage years are tumultuous, but they offer a critical opportunity for instilling life lessons through natural consequences. We explore the potent impact of open dialogue and mutual respect in teaching teenagers about the outcomes of their choices. By treating teens as capable contributors to discussions about their own lives, we lay the groundwork for self-reliance and accountability—a foundation as sturdy as the trust we build within our families.
